Using Weeknum in apple numbers

Using numbers v14.1 on Mac can weeknum ref a cell?

WEEKNUM("01/9/2025",1) returns the week number but can the date be in a different cell?

for example if the date is in F3 then WEEKNUM("F3",1) does not work, is there a way of doing this?

This is also true for any reference in Numbers.


If the value is quoted, it's taken as a literal string entry, so "F3" is interpreted as, literally, the characters F and 3. Clearly there's no way Numbers can infer a 'week number' from "F3"


Without the quotes Numbers interprets the values as references, so F3 is taken as the current value of the cell F3, which is what you want in this case.
